#565fa4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#565fa4 is composed of 33.7% red, 37.3%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.6% cyan, 42.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 233.1 degrees, a saturation of 31.2% and a lightness of 49%. #565fa4 color hex could be obtained by blending #acbeff with #000049.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#565fa4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#565fa4 has RGB values of R:86, G:95, B:164 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 5660580.
